Description
Pilates works all the muscle groups in your body - with dramatic results. It can streamline your figure, making you longer and leaner, give you incredible posture and physical presence, build up your strength, and free you from any persistent little aches and pains. Pilates focuses on gaining muscle alignment, achieving a flexible spine and obtaining what is called 'core strength' - when the abdominals and back muscles create a girdle of strength that supports your torso effortlessly. Pilates can align your muscles and teach you balance with easy, efficient movements. All the techniques in this visual guide are designed to be carried out safely at home by beginners. More advanced variations are also included to challenge you as you progress. The exercises are illustrated with 350 photographs, with diagrams of the target muscles being worked to
keep you on the right track.
